I looked at Emirs post and came up with looking at airport charges

Landing 18.80
Parking 4 days 6.60/day =26.4
Passenger service 11 e/pass =33
Pass depart fee 5/pass=15
Service charge 17 Euros

Total 110.2 Euros. Did I miss a charge? Zika clearance charge?

I don’t understand that statement.

What does the information “yes” or “no” tell you? Nothing, because, as I said, airports have totally different understandings of what “handling” constitutes.

As I said, some airports equate “handling” with “ramp transport”.

But not all.

Some would reply “yes” to the question (and put handling on the invoice!) even if there is no ramp transport available at all.

Some would reply “no” DESPITE ramp transport being available and mandatory.

Some other airports, being asked that question, will understand it as a question whehter prior agreements with a third party handling agent are necessary.

The list goes on.

What does “handling” , in other words “being handled” mean, in the context of an aircraft using an airport? Some would suggest that a person sitting behind a desk and taking your landing “handles” your flight.

It’s not normed term and every airport has its own interpretation of it.
